Table Accents

Tables offer great flexibility when it comes to decorating. For dining tables, metal fruit baskets and wicker bread trays are excellent storage accessories that offer great decorative value. Pillar candle holders and cheap glass vases are excellent for coffee tables and consoles in living rooms and lobbies. The list for unique yet inexpensive table accents can go on and on. As with any room interior, the key is to match your décor with current furniture theme.

Wall Decorations

In lieu of expensive paintings, items like wrought iron decorations and full sized mirrors offer practical alternatives for both traditional and contemporary room designs. Sandstone wall decorations make great accents for both modern living room interiors and Asian garden themes. For contemporary walls, you may want to try to infuse a bit of African art by hanging decorative tribal masks.

Storage Accessories

Though your friends’ clutter free home may appear to be wondrous sight at first, they will eventually find the need to organize at one point or another. Every home always has room for a new wall mounted shelf. Chest drawers and metal magazine racks rarely ever outrun their use. Corner racks are cheap home accessories that are often assured of a space in kitchens and living rooms.

Traditional and Antique Décor

Though the terms traditional and antique connote ideas of elegance and luxury, you’ll be surprised of the number of ways you help spruce of your friend’s Victorian room theme without going beyond your budget. Resin vases and sculptures are steadily gaining popularity because of two key factors, “beauty and affordability”. As one of the most versatile synthetic substances today, resin can be fabricated to replicate the texture of wood or metal in any shape or form imaginable. When used as decorative fixtures or furniture, the difference between resin and wood is often hardly discernable.

With the huge boom in interior designers and home decorating stores and businesses it is easy to feel unqualified to take on the decoration of your own home. The only thing is, people have been decorating their own homes for years, it isn’t until recently that we suddenly needed the help of interior designers and such to make our homes look like we want them to. You just need to know what you want and then think like an interior designer.

You first need to pick a space or a room that you are going to work on decorating. Only do one at a time, spreading your time over several rooms may lead you to become frustrated since the progress will seem very slow. Once you have your area choose a color that you like. If you are going with a bold or bright color it is better to make that an accent color rather than covering the entire wall. An entire room of bright red or deep purple can make the room hard to relax in since your eyes will constantly be trying to adjust to the extreme colors.

After the color, find yourself a theme. It doesn’t need to be anything crazy like cowboys or space ships, but decide if you want the items in the room to be modern or antique. Then head out and find a few items that fit into that theme. It is necessary that you don’t cram the room with figurines. Once you try to fit too many things in one room, whether it be too many colors or too much stuff or more than one theme the room just looks messy and unorganized all the time.

If you can’t come up with any ideas for what to put in your home, walk through a dollar store or craft store or simply search the web for interior decorating ideas.

A good home decoration can give an entirely new look to one’s home. These days, people often employ professional home decorators to give that unique look to the interiors of their homes. Let us have a look at some of the intricacies of this emerging field.

Interior decoration is the art of decorating a room so that it becomes attractive and functions well within the existing architecture of the house. Although, the terms home decor and interior designing are often used interchangeably, they in fact show a distinct difference in their scopes. Home decor typically focuses on the appropriate selection and presentation of the house’s interior items like furniture, accessories and room layout. On the other hand, interior designing involves the manipulation of the architectural integrity of the interior space of a house.

The first professional interior decorators were probably employed in Western Europe during 1720s. William Kent is often cited as the first person who took charge of the interior decoration of an entire building. In London, the work of home decorators was earlier done by the upholsterers while the same job was done by merchand-mercier or “Merchant of Goods” in Paris during early nineteenth century.

Syrie Maugham, Dorothy Draper and Sybil Colefax are among the prominent eighteenth century interior home decorators. The two prominent London based modern interior home decorators are Lenygon and Morant. The present day home decor themes do not belong to a specific period or style. The job of interior designers have become more specialised over a period of time. The modern interior designers choose floor plans, light fixtures and wall paintings for the houses.

The goal of home decor is to provide a certain “feel” to the home. These days, many people take the services of professionally certified interior decorators (C.I.D.) to give a all new look and feel to their homes. The home decoration has become a popular television subject in the UK. Changing Rooms (BBC) and Selling Houses (Channel 4) are the two most popular home decoration programs that have widely been appreciated by the Britishers.
